func pullSecretName()

in internal/controller/acrpullbinding_controller.go [299:307]


func pullSecretName(acrBindingName string) string {
	suffix := acrBindingName
	if len(suffix) > maxNameLength {
		suffix = suffix[:maxNameLength]
		suffix = strings.TrimSuffix(suffix, ".") // trailing domain label separators can't be followed by '-'
		suffix = suffix + "-" + base36sha224([]byte(acrBindingName))[:10]
	}
	return pullSecretNamePrefix + suffix
}